Dec 09, 2016 (newstodate): Over the last few years, Germany's Frankfurt Hahn Airport has seen the departure of several cargo carriers - but there are good news as well.
Among these, the opening of the German logistics provider Senator International's air bridge to the USA ranks high on the screen.
The Icelandic ACMI and charter carrier Air Atlantic has sourced one Boeing 747-400 freighter to Senator International, basing the aircraft at Frankfurt Hahn Airport to operate one weekly rotation starting from November 5, 2016, on the route between Frankfurt Hahn and the US destination Greenville Spartanburg, with another rotation on the route between Munich and Greenville Spartanburg.
Cargo sales on the routes has been entrusted to the Swiss GSA Globe Air Cargo, member of the ECS Group, and to optimize the utilization of the aircraft, excess capacity is marketed on a charter basis by Chapman Freeborn.
One key driver behind Senator's US air bridge is the German automobile manufacturer BMW with production facilities both in Spartanburg and Munich, and a customer of Senator International.
